Other key findings within the ArabianDate study had been that two thirds of staff (66%) have both dated a colleague or would consider it, but a third of individuals (34%) would rule it out. A word to the sensible, over half (51%) of those that had dated a colleague skilled gossip from peers — a factor that promotes the culture of silence that surrounds workplace romances. For occasion, HR staff can clarify what behaviors represent sexual harassment, and allow you to keep away from accusations of discrimination in opposition to non-traditional relationships. HR additionally helps set a regular for appropriate workplace behavior for all parties. For instance, by designating off-limits conversation matters, drawing up relevant documents, and advising on the creation of rules or boundaries.
